About Bank House

Bank House is a substantial three-storey holiday home in Mablethorpe that sleeps 18 guests. This former B&B sits between the sandy beach and Queens Park boating lake in Lincolnshire. The property offers eight bedrooms across three floors with nine bathrooms.

Step outside and you're on the beach in seconds. Queens Park boating lake sits behind the garden. The promenade stretches in both directions with amusement arcades and mini golf. Walk to Mablethorpe town centre shops and restaurants in minutes.

The top floor has two double bedrooms with en-suite shower rooms and TVs. The first floor contains a king-size room with en-suite, three double rooms with en-suites and TVs, one twin room, plus two additional shower rooms and two WCs. Ground floor accommodation includes a bedroom with double bed and adult-sized bunk beds, TV and accessible wet room with grab rails.

Seal Sanctuary Wildlife Centre and Lincolnshire Aquapark provide family days out nearby. Skegness Pleasure Beach sits 17 miles away (25 minutes). Village Church Farm open-air museum and Tower Gardens offer local attractions. Russell's Circus visits seasonally.

Bank House works brilliantly for multi-family gatherings and milestone celebrations. The 36-foot kitchen-diner seats 18 at one table. A 30-foot lounge features a wood-burning stove and 60-inch TV. Off-road parking fits six cars.

Frequently Asked Questions

Quick answers to our most common questions about Bank House

Does Bank House have a hot tub?
No, this property does not have a hot tub. The outdoor facilities include a garden with picnic benches overlooking the boating lake and an outdoor shower for rinsing off after beach visits.
Is Bank House pet friendly?
No, pets are not permitted at this property. The house rules specifically state that dogs and other animals cannot be accommodated during your stay.
How many people does Bank House sleep?
Bank House sleeps 18 guests in eight bedrooms across three floors. The ground floor bedroom has a double bed and adult-sized bunk beds, while the upper floors contain double, king-size and twin rooms.
What cooking facilities are available?
The kitchen has a Range Master cooker with gas hob, hot plate, griddle, grill and electric oven. You'll also find a microwave, dishwasher, two fridge-freezers and a chest freezer for storing food for large groups.
Is there ground floor accommodation?
Yes, a ground floor bedroom contains a double bed and bunk beds with an en-suite wet room. The wet room features a low-level toilet, sink and grab rails designed for guests with limited mobility.
How far is Bank House from the beach?
The sandy beach is on your doorstep - literally steps away from the property. Queens Park boating lake sits directly behind the house with the garden leading straight to the water's edge.
What parking is available?
Off-road parking on a private gravel drive accommodates six to seven cars. The drive has gates that close for security and CCTV cameras cover the entire parking area for added peace of mind.
What entertainment is provided?
The lounge has a 60-inch Smart TV and wood-burning stove while the games room features a 40-inch Smart TV and PS3 console. Most bedrooms have TVs and speedy WiFi runs throughout the property with Alexa smart devices.

Bank House Reviews

When we arrived at the property it was obvious that it had not been cleaned and the beds had not been changed from the last occupants. On contacting the owners we were informed that the cleaner had had a medical emergency that morning, however a new cleaner would be sent. The cleaner arrived at 645 and had to wash and dry bedding and towels for 18 guests. The poor woman left at 1145 absolutely shattered and so full of apologies especially as we could not put any of the children to bed until after midnight. Things happen I know and we were understanding, but not the greatest start to the weekend. Regarding the house, the pros, The house itself is in a great location and it was very handy to have parking for 6 cars in the drive. The lounge, dining area and kitchen were great for the 18 of us with good cooking, fridge and freezer facilities. The games room proved very popular with the children and younger adults. The heating system kept the ground floor very warm and the first floor landing. The cons, the whole house need some much needed tlc. Numerous lights did not work, some curtains hanging off, ill fitting internal doors, heating in 4 bedrooms not operating portable electric fires for back up found in wardrobe heating in ground floor bedroom like a sauna with radiator controls inoperable. Mattress in Brown Room lived up to the name with a disgusting massive stain. Water pressure was low in the upstairs shower rooms so electric showers varied from boiling to cold. Lilac Room toilet was broken so water ran continuously and wouldnt flush, the radiator was heavily rusted as well. I could go on, what a shame as a good maintenance man could sort out these issues at a modest cost in only a day or so, to make the property well worth a visit. The acid test, would I stay here again? Well no. I am not one to complain and I dont like to be negative, but unless the owners make an effort to rectify the many issues, they will continue to loose custom and rightly so.
